How they compare

Mozambique currently reports -0.5% against -0.6% in Saint Lucia, a difference of 0.1%.

The two have swapped places 11 times across 45 shared years of data; in 1981 it was Saint Lucia ahead.

Mozambique ranks 199th and Saint Lucia ranks 200th of 215 countries.

Across the 5 decades both report, Mozambique averaged higher in 3 and Saint Lucia in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Mozambique Saint Lucia Difference Ahead
1980s 0.4% 7.8% 7.3% Saint Lucia
1990s 6.3% 3.3% 2.9% Mozambique
2000s 7.5% 1.8% 5.7% Mozambique
2010s 5.7% 1.3% 4.4% Mozambique
2020s 2.1% 2.6% 0.5% Saint Lucia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Gross domestic product is the total income earned through the production of goods and services in an economic territory during an accounting period. It can be measured in three different ways: using either the expenditure approach, the income approach, or the production approach. This indicator denotes the percentage change over each previous year of the constant price (base year 2015) series in United States dollars.
